PROPOSED MULTIDIMENSIONAL ADJUSTMENT FACTORS FOR FAIRNESS PAYMENT SYSTEM IN PRIMARY HEALTH CARE
Ineffective referral systems can result in low-quality health care services, a high volume of non-specialist referrals, overcrowding in certain hospitals, and ineffective coordination between referring and receiving health care providers.
